Brake Pedal Switch Circuit Malfunction


Table of contents

P1572 MAZDA Possible Causes

  • Faulty Brake Pedal Switch
  • Blown fuse
  • Brake Pedal Switch harness is open or shorted
  • Brake Pedal Switch circuit poor electrical connection
  • Faulty Powertrain Control Module (PCM)

How do I fix code P1572 MAZDA?

  Check the “Possible Causes” listed above. Visually inspect the related wiring harness and connectors. Check for damaged components and look for broken, bent, pushed out, or corroded connector’s pins.

P1572 MAZDA Description

  Indicates that the brake input rationality test for Brake Pedal Position (BPP) and Brake Pressure Applied (BPA) switches has failed. One or both inputs to the Powertrain Control Module (PCM) did not change state when it was expected to. On vehicles with stability assist. BPP is connected to the ABS module and the ABS generates a Driver Brake Application (DBA) signal, which is then sent to the PCM.
